What is Mesothelioma?
Mesothelioma is an unusual cancer that impacts the thin layer of tissue surrounding the lungs, abdomen, or heart, referred to as the mesothelium. It normally develops due to exposure to asbestos, which was widely used in different industries, including railways, for its insulating and fire-resistant residential or commercial properties. The disease can take years to manifest, with signs typically not appearing until 20-50 years after direct exposure.
Types of Mesothelioma:Pleural Mesothelioma: The most common type, impacting the lining of the lungs.Peritoneal Mesothelioma: Occurs in the abdominal cavity.Pericardial Mesothelioma: An unusual kind impacting the lining around the heart.Asbestos Exposure in Railroads
The railroad industry utilized asbestos in numerous applications, such as:
Insulation for steam pipes and locomotivesBrake linings and gasketsFlooring tiles and sealantsProtective clothing
Due to the extensive use of asbestos in their workplace, railroad staff members-- such as train conductors, engineers, and upkeep employees-- are at a significant danger of asbestos exposure, causing mesothelioma.
The Claims Process for Mesothelioma
Navigating the claims procedure for mesothelioma can be made complex, especially when it involves proving the reason for the disease connected to railroad work. Here is a step-by-step guide to aid understanding of the procedure:
Step 1: Obtain Medical DiagnosisTalk to a healthcare expert to verify a mesothelioma medical diagnosis through imaging tests and biopsies.Action 2: Gather EvidenceAssemble records connected to work history in the railroad industry.Gather medical records detailing the diagnosis and treatment of mesothelioma.Step 3: Consult with an AttorneyEngage with a law firm specializing in asbestos litigation or mesothelioma claims.Talk about the information of the case, possible settlement, and legal options.Step 4: Filing the ClaimYour attorney will prepare and submit the claim with the suitable court or asbestos trust fund.Claims can be submitted against numerous celebrations, consisting of present or previous employers, makers of asbestos products, or asbestos trust funds set up by business that have gone insolvent.Step 5: Settlement NegotiationsA lot of mesothelioma claims are settled out of court through negotiation.A substantial element in the settlement is the level of direct exposure and damages sustained due to mesothelioma.Step 6: Trial (if necessary)If a settlement can not be reached, the case might go to trial, where a judge or jury will make a final choice.Prospective Settlement Amounts

Who can file a mesothelioma claim associated to railroads?
Normally, previous railroad employees detected with mesothelioma, their households, or anybody who can show a link in between the exposure and the disease can file a claim.
2. The length of time does the claims process take?
The timeline varies. Some claims are settled within months, while others may take several years, particularly if they go to trial.
3. What if the railroad business is no longer in operation?
In such cases, claims can be submitted against asbestos trust funds established for victims, ensuring settlement even after the business has actually declared insolvency.
4. Exists a time limit to sue?
Yes, each state has its statute of limitations, typically ranging from one to three years from the date of diagnosis or death.
5. Are settlements taxable?
Usually, payment for physical injuries, including cancer settlements, is not subject to federal earnings tax, but seeking advice from a tax expert is recommended for clearness.
